Funeral services for Wilbur Halter will be 11:00 a.m. Friday, September 3, 2010, at the Pence - Reese Funeral Home in Newton. A visitation with the family will be held one hour, prior to the funeral on Friday, at the funeral home. As an expression of sympathy, memorials in Wilbur's name are being designated to Hospice of Jasper County or Newton Bible Missionary Church.

Wilbur Blaine Halter, 86, the son of Leopold Lee and Matilda Marie (Bach) Halter, was born August 14, 1924 in Baxter, Iowa. He graduated from the Baxter Senior High, Class of 1941, and served his country during World War II, with the US Army.

On January 12, 1947, Wilbur was united in marriage with Anna Jean McDonald.

He devoted his life to his wife, family, church and friends, and was a member of the Bible Missionary Church. Wilbur was employed in maintenance department for the Newton Schools, retiring in 1986.

Wilbur died Monday afternoon, August 30, 2010, in the Monarch Wing of Skiff Medical Center in Newton. He was preceded in death by his parents; a sister Lucille; and brothers: Louis (Lois), Robert and Harold.

Those left to honor Wilbur's memory include his wife Jean; three daughters: Linda (Earl) James, Joyce (Joe) Behrens and Mary (Dennis) Sloan, of Newton; his son David (Bev) Halter of Des Moines, IA; his six grandchildren and eleven great-grandchildren; a sister Shirley Brown of Newton; a brother Lawrence (Cora) Halter of Baxter; two sisters-in-law: Helen I. Halter and Helen M. Halter, of Newton; a host of nieces and nephews; and many good friends.

Calling hours will be Friday from One hour prior to services at Pence ~ Reese Funeral Home, 310 N. 2nd Ave. E., Newton, IA. The funeral will be Friday at 11:00 at Pence ~ Reese Funeral Home, with Rev. David Campbell officiating.

Burial will be in Memorial Park Cemetery, Newton on Friday.
